With just a couple more recipes to go, this month's Jura GIGA 5 drink experimentation features a classic: The Latte Macchiato. This drink is famous for its gorgeous layered effect, with steamed milk on the bottom, espresso in the middle and silky foam on top. Folks are always asking us tips and tricks on how to make one at home, and now we can simply recommend that you pick up a GIGA 5! :D As usual, Jura has a unique take on it, making it 'gourmet' by incorporating evaporated milk and infusing it with Irish Cream syrup. The result is a richer, sweeter concoction than your standard latte macchiato, but it's still just as much of a show pony! Watch Brandi guide us through this delicious recipe.
